比特币区块链逻辑图:深入了解比特币的运作机2026-01-23 13:58:20
比特币(Bitcoin)作为第一种去中心化的加密货币,自2009年推出以来,已经引起了全球范围内的关注。其背后的技术——区块链(Blockchain),是一种分布式账本,通过加密技术确保交易的安全与透明。为了更好地理解比特币如何运作,理解其逻辑图是至关重要的。本文将详细探讨比特币区块链的逻辑图及其相关内容。
### 比特币的起源与发展
比特币的诞生可以追溯到2008年,当时一位名为中本聪(Satoshi Nakamoto)的匿名人物发布了一篇白皮书,描述了一种新的数字货币概念。比特币的工作机制与传统金融体系截然不同,这使得其在全球范围内逐渐获得了认可和广泛使用。其核心在于去中心化和共识机制的建立,这一机制通过区块链技术得以实现。
### 区块链的基本概念
区块链是一种不可篡改的分布式账本技术,其中的信息以块(Block)的形式被打包并链接(Chain)到一起。每个区块中包含着多笔交易信息、时间戳以及当前区块的哈希值以及前一个区块的哈希值。这样的结构确保了信息的安全性和透明度。
### 比特币区块链逻辑图的构成要素
1. **区块(Block)**
每个区块是比特币网络中交易的记录单元,包含多笔交易信息以及额外的数据(如时间戳、难度目标等)。每个区块都有一个唯一的哈希值,并指向前一个区块,形成链条结构。
2. **交易(Transaction)**
比特币的每一笔交易都是对货币的转移,是数据记录中最基本的元素。每笔交易包括发起方、接收方、金额、时间以及签名等信息。
3. **矿工(Miner)**
在比特币网络中,矿工是承担交易验证并打包成区块的角色。他们通过解决复杂的数学问题来获得比特币奖励。矿工的工作不仅保障了系统的安全性,还促进了新比特币的产生。
4. **节点(Node)**
比特币网络由多个节点组成,节点是网络中参与交易传播的计算机。节点会实时更新和维护区块链信息,确保系统的去中心化。
### 理解比特币区块链逻辑图
比特币区块链逻辑图以图示的形式展示区块链的运作机制。通过逻辑图,用户可以直观了解比特币的交易流程、区块的生成过程,以及矿工如何参与其中。
1. **交易的发起**
用户通过比特币钱包发起一笔交易,交易信息首先会被广播到网络中的节点。
2. **交易验证**
矿工节点收到交易信息后,会对其进行验证,确认交易双方的身份以及余额是否充足。
3. **打包区块**
经过验证的交易将被矿工打包成一个新的区块,并通过解数学题的方式来添加到区块链上。
4. **区块链更新**
新的区块一旦被添加到区块链,网络中的其他节点会同步更新,以确保所有副本的一致性。
5. **奖励与激励**
成功打包区块的矿工会收到比特币奖励,加上区块中交易的手续费,激励其继续参与网络维护。
### 常见问题讨论
####
1. 比特币区块链如何确保交易的安全性?
比特币区块链的安全性是通过多种机制来实现的,这些机制相辅相成,形成了一个强大的安全防护系统。
首先,使用了哈希函数对区块内容进行加密,每个区块都包含前一个区块的哈希值。若任何一个区块的数据被修改,其哈希值会发生变化,从而导致后续区块的哈希值错位,这种链式反应会立即引起网络中节点的警觉。
其次,采用了去中心化的设计,交易被分散在数千个节点上进行验证,攻击者难以控制大多数节点。因此,单独控制区块链的可能性极小,增加了篡改交易的难度。
最后,比特币的证明工作机制(Proof of Work)要求矿工进行大量计算,以解决数学难题。此过程不仅耗费了时间,还需要消耗大量的电力,增加了攻击成本。
#### 2. 比特币如何解决双重支付问题?
双重支付(Double Spending)是指同一笔比特币试图在多个交易中使用。比特币区块链通过一系列机制来有效防止这一问题。
首先,所有交易都必须经过网络的验证,只有经过矿工确认的交易才能打包到区块中。交易一旦被包含在区块链的区块内,便不可更改且公开可查。
其次,通过区块链的透明性,任何人都可以查看每一笔交易的记录。这种公开透明的特性增加了交易的可信度,有效防止了双重支付的发生。
再次,比特币使用了"确认"的概念。在每笔交易后,矿工会不断生成新的区块并添加到链上,从而为旧区块的交易提供额外确认。通常,六次确认被认为对于重要交易是安全的。
#### 3. 比特币的交易速度和规模如何影响其应用?
比特币的交易速度和扩展性对其在现实世界的应用有着重要的影响。理论上,比特币网络的设计使得每十分钟产生一个区块。每个区块的大小有限(1MB),这直接影响了其处理交易的数量。
在网络交易高峰期,交易确认时间可能会延长,导致用户需要支付更高的手续费以提高交易的优先级。这种现象使得比特币在进行小额支付时,不够高效。相较于信用卡的瞬时交易处理,比特币的延迟和手续费增加了它在日常消费场景中的限制。
为解决这些问题,开发者们已经提出了一些可扩展性的解决方案,如闪电网络(Lightning Network),通过构建在比特币之上的第二层扩展方案,旨在实现更高效的微交易。
#### 4. 比特币的未来:将如何发展?
比特币的未来受多方面因素的影响,包括技术进步、法规政策以及市场需求等。
技术方面,区块链的扩展方案将继续完善,可能带来更快的交易和更低的费用。此外,各类交易所及应用的逐步完善,将会吸引更多用户加入比特币生态系统。
法规政策的演变也是关键因素。各国政府对加密货币的认知和态度不一。某些国家可能会逐步立法,使比特币的使用更为合法化,但也可能会有一些较为严格的监管,从而影响其使用场景。
最后,市场需求的波动也会直接影响比特币的价格及其应用范围。投资者的参与、消费需求以及技术发展的结合,将共同推动比特币的未来发展。
### 结论
比特币区块链的逻辑图是理解比特币如何运作以及它在数字货币世界中的地位的重要工具。通过细致分析,我们可以看到比特币在交易安全性、双重支付问题的解决、交易速度与扩展性等方面的特性。尽管面临诸多挑战,但比特币独特的价值主张,以及持续的技术进步,注定它在未来的金融生态系统中会占据一席之地。